Expected Schoolwide Learning Results

Alameda Science and Technology Institute will provide a curriculum that prepares students to fulfill the following:

Effective Communicators:

  • Utilize a variety of tools including the internet, speech, writing and other forms of technology
  • Understand that communication is shaped by one’s audience and purpose
  • Know how and when to ask for help
  • Utilize their academic voice to express their thoughts clearly
  • Collaborate with peers to achieve common goals
  • Voice their own opinions and actively listen to others

Engaged Citizens:

  • Are compassionate, empathetic and respectful of the views, qualities and life circumstances of others
  • Understand their connection to humanity and their environment as members of a global community
  • Possess a multicultural awareness of arts, literature and music
  • Function productively as integral parts of their community through service to others
  • Possess a strong sense of ethics and honesty
  • Empower and involve others through strong leadership

Quality Producers:

  • Actively engage in the process of learning
  • Create products that reflect an investment of time, thought and care
  • Consistently give their best effort in all endeavors
  • Organize their time and materials
  • Effectively demonstrate their understanding in their work

Critical Thinkers:

  • Problem-solve when confronted with a challenging situation
  • Evaluate the credibility of evidence and use evidence to make logical conclusions
  • Identify nuances, patterns and connections in data and text to find meaning
  • Connect what they are learning to a broader context or larger purpose
  • Understand and comprehend multiple sides of issues, ideas and concepts
  • Interpret data to develop individual and unique perspectives

Healthy Decision Makers:

  • Interact appropriately with other students, staff and community members
  • Embrace positive dietary choices
  • Achieve emotional health through balance and metacognition
  • Maturely handle difficult social situations including peer pressure, confrontation and adversity
  • Can identify individual strengths and nurture a positive self image

Independent Learners:

  • Build upon prior knowledge to create original ideas
  • Regularly and effectively self-assess and set personal goals
  • Possess intrinsic motivation and intellectual independence
  • Demonstrate active intellectual curiosity and flexibility
  • Willingly take on challenges and persevere through struggle
